M OMENTUS T HIN P RODUCT M ANUAL , G EN -2 R EV . G 22 5.0 S ERIAL ATA (SATA) INTERFACE These drives use the industry-standard Serial ATA interface that supports FIS data transfers. It supports ATA programmed input/output (PIO) modes 0–4; multiword DMA modes 0–2, and Ultra DMA modes 0–6. The drive a...

M OMENTUS T HIN P RODUCT M ANUAL , G EN -2 R EV . G 29 5.3.2 Set Features command This command controls the implementation of various features that the drive supports. When the drive receives this command, it sets BSY, checks the contents of the Features register, clears BSY and generates an interru...

M OMENTUS T HIN P RODUCT M ANUAL , G EN -2 R EV . G 30 5.3.3 S.M.A.R.T. commands S.M.A.R.T. provides near-term failure prediction for disk drives. When S.M.A.R.T. is enabled, the drive monitors predetermined drive attributes that are susceptible to degradation over time. If self-monitoring determine...
